Item 7.01                      Regulation FD Disclosure.
 
On November 5, 2010, the registrant (“INX” or “Company”) issued a press release announcing a conference call to provide investors with information regarding general market conditions and an update on the Company's strategic direction. The press release is furnished as Exhibit 99.1 to this Current Report and is hereby incorporated by reference in this Item 7.01. The investor conference call is scheduled to begin today, November 10, 2010, at 4:30 p.m. Eastern Standard Time.  The call is expected to last approximately 45 minutes. Mark Hilz, the Company's President and Chief Executive Officer, will host the call.

On the call Mr. Hilz will update investors on key practice areas, key vendor relationships as well as industry trends and general market conditions in the industry. The presentation will also summarize previously announced recent Company business performance and an update on the restatement process.

The Company business performance information provided on the call will be limited to information which the Company does not expect to be impacted by any adjustments related to correcting its accounting for revenue recognition. As in its recent press release, information provided will be limited to information such as “bookings”, which represents credit approved customer orders for products, and “billings”, which represent invoicing of customers at contract amount for products and services, neither of which is the same as “revenue” determined in accordance with Generally Accepted Accounting Principles. The Company believes that together “bookings” and "billings" provide an indication of near-term customer demand as well as an indication of product availability from our suppliers.
